The Quadro K4200 GPU by NVIDIA. features a Kepler (2012−2018) architecture. with 1344 CUDA cores. and a boost clock of 784 MHz MHz. It offers GDDR5 memory with 4 GB GB capacity and a 256 Bit-bit interface. delivering a bandwidth of 172.8 GB/s GB/s. With a power consumption (TDP) of 108W. it supports DirectX 12 (11_0), Vulkan + for enhanced performance.
